title: Gusukube, Okinawa
text: Gusukube was a town located in Miyako District, Okinawa Prefecture, Japan. As of 2003, the town had an estimated population of 7,042, a population density of 122.26 persons per km2, and a total area of 57.60 km2. On October 1, 2005, Gusukube, along with the city of Hirara, and the towns of Irabu and Shimoji, and the village of Ueno, was merged to create the city of Miyakojima.
